Transaction 5786711eb4d2d05c98cea658f1616ccf5887fcd7bc89e8df752c2102f2b34c7a

1 Input
2 Outputs
  • 5786711eb4d2d05c98cea658f1616ccf5887fcd7bc89e8df752c2102f2b34c7a:0
  • value  11793285
    address  32cf6fPyyXHzNfV6ji61CCTUiamEw14sMt
  • 5786711eb4d2d05c98cea658f1616ccf5887fcd7bc89e8df752c2102f2b34c7a:1
  • value  379547309
    address  15kmNG1yVpoo7A1SrbTshrVA4qFXMj1EKv